Mutagenic improvement of Bacillus cereus resistant to Ralstonia solanacearum
To improve the resistance of Bacillus cereus to Ralstonia solanacearum, an antagonistic bacterium belonging to B. cereus, named as L<sub>1</sub>, was isolated from the ginger-growing soil, which was resistance to R. solanacearum at some degree. Ultraviolet rays (UV), ethyl methane sulfon...
